Patio Slab Repair in Des Moines, IA
Patio slab repair services focus on restoring and maintaining the stability, appearance, and safety of concrete slabs used in outdoor patios. These repairs typically address issues such as cracking, sinking, uneven surfaces, or surface deterioration caused by weather, ground shifting, or age. Homeowners often seek these services to improve the functionality of their outdoor living spaces, prevent further damage, and enhance curb appeal. Projects can range from fixing small cracks and surface chips to replacing entire sections of a patio that have become unsafe or unsightly.
Before requesting patio slab repair, property owners usually want to understand the extent of damage, the causes behind the issues, and the best options for repair or replacement. It’s helpful to consider factors like the current condition of the concrete, the level of unevenness, and whether underlying ground issues need addressing. Clear communication about the scope of the project can ensure that repairs are durable and appropriate for the specific needs of the property, helping to maintain a safe and attractive outdoor area.

Common Patio Slab Repair Jobs
Patio slab repair involves fixing cracks, chips, and uneven surfaces to restore safety and appearance.
Crack filling helps prevent further damage and extends the lifespan of the patio.
Surface leveling addresses uneven slabs to ensure a stable and safe outdoor space.
Slab replacement is an option when damage is extensive and repair is no longer effective.
Joint repair reduces shifting and cracking caused by ground movement or settling.
Stain and discoloration removal restores the patio’s original look and enhances curb appeal.
Patio Slab Repair Questions
What causes patio slabs to crack or settle? Common causes include soil movement, poor initial installation, and exposure to weather changes, leading to uneven surfaces over time.
How can I tell if my patio slabs need repair? Signs include uneven surfaces, cracked or broken slabs, and water pooling, indicating underlying issues that may require attention.
What types of repairs are available for damaged patio slabs? Repairs may involve slab replacement, leveling, or reinforcement to restore stability and appearance.
Is it better to repair or replace patio slabs? Repair is suitable for minor damage, while replacement may be necessary for extensive cracking or significant settling.
